HomeMy WebLinkAboutReso 2000-357 RESOLUTION NO. 2000-357 RESOLUTION OF THE CITY COUNCIL OF THE CITY OF CHULA VISTA RESCINDING RESOLUTIONS 17470 AND 17471, PASSED BY THE CITY COUNCIL ON MAY 3, 1994, WHICH ASSIGNED A PORTION OF THE WEST CURBLINE ALONG FOURTH AVENUE IN FRONT OF THE POLICE STATION AND A PORTION OF THE SOUTH CURBLINE ON DAVIDSON STREET BETWEEN FOURTH AVENUE AND FIG AVENUE TO PUBLIC PARKING, AND ESTABLISHING THAT PORTION OF PUBLIC PARKING AS ASSIGNED TO SPACE FOR "OFFICIAL VEHICLES ONLY" WHEREAS, the Police Department has determined that as a result of increases in staffing, increases in police vehicles and other expanded programs such as the Senior Volunteer Program, there is a critical need for additional parking spaces for official vehicles; and WHEREAS, therefore, staff recommends that the public parking area described above be reassigned for "Official Vehicles Use Only" to ease the parking shortage for the Police Department; and WHEREAS, this temporary change in parking would remain in effect until a new Police facility is completed which is expected to occur in December 2002. NOW, THEREFORE, BE IT RESOLVED the City Council of the City of Chula Vista does hereby rescind Resolutions 17470 and 17471, passed by the City Council on May 3, 1994 which assigned a portion of the west curbline along Fourth Avenue in ~'ont of the Police Station, and a portion of the south curbline on Davidson Street between Fourth and Fig Avenue, to public parking, and establishing that portion of public parking as assigned to space for "Official Vehicles Only."
